Family-Friendly Bike Trails in Sydney
Sydney boasts numerous family-friendly bike trails, perfect for a leisurely day out. The picturesque Bay Run is an excellent choice. This 7-kilometre loop around Iron Cove offers stunning views and many parks for picnics or playtime. Another great option is the Cooks River Cycleway. Stretching over 23 kilometres, it meanders through lush landscapes and connects several playgrounds, making it easy to take breaks as needed.
For those looking to explore coastal beauty, the Manly Scenic Walkway features dedicated bike paths that overlook spectacular ocean vistas. Families can also enjoy stopping at beaches and cafes en route. Safety is critical when biking with kids in Sydney; many trails have designated lanes separate from traffic. This ensures a relaxed ride while allowing families to embrace adventure without worrying.

Sydney Bike Hire: What You Need to Know Before You Ride
Before embarking on your cycling adventure in Sydney, there are a few critical points regarding bike hire. First and foremost, research local rental shops. Many offer a variety of bikes, including mountain, road, and e-bikes. Compare prices and reviews to ensure you choose the right one.
Check if you need to make a booking. During peak tourist seasons, demand can skyrocket, and booking ahead guarantees availability. Familiarize yourself with local cycling laws; understanding where you can ride is essential for safety and compliance. Most popular areas have dedicated bike lanes that enhance the experience.
Remember accessories like helmets and locks. Often included in rentals, these items are vital for your safety and security while exploring the city’s stunning landscapes or hidden gems. Inspect your rented bike before setting off—check tire pressure, brakes, and gears to ensure everything functions smoothly during your ride through beautiful Sydney.

Do I need to wear a helmet while riding?
Yes, wearing a helmet is mandatory for cyclists in New South Wales.
